Lancé en 2016, AWS Rekognition est une plateforme de reconnaissance faciale SaaS (Software as a Service) basée sur le cloud et un outil de développement fourni par Amazon pour les développeurs travaillant avec Amazon Web Service, leur permettant d'intégrer facilement l'identification de divers objets, y compris la reconnaissance de personnes, d'objets, de scènes et d'activités dans les images et vidéos à leurs applications grâce à une technologie évolutive et évolutive. Ce service permet également de reconnaître tout contenu inapproprié.
AWS Rekognition est un produit de la catégorie intelligence artificielle et apprentissage automatique et intègre l'apprentissage en profondeur afin de détecter les objets dans les images et les vidéos. Il n'exige pas que les développeurs aient une connaissance de la machine ou de l'apprentissage en profondeur, et est extrêmement utile dans divers aspects, notamment le déverrouillage des smartphones, l'identification des profils sur les réseaux sociaux, le diagnostic des maladies et la recherche de personnes disparues.
AWS Rekognition fournit une reconnaissance faciale précise sur les images et les vidéos. Il peut permettre aux utilisateurs d'effectuer des vérifications des antécédents, de compter les personnes et d'exécuter d'autres fonctions diverses en fonction des besoins de leur entreprise. Grâce à Rekognition Video, les développeurs peuvent également suivre le chemin d'un objet dans une vidéo, via un processus appelé chemin.
La confidentialité et la fidélité des clients sont la priorité absolue d'Amazon Web Services; ils n'utilisent aucune information personnelle à des fins de marketing. Le service de sécurité d'Amazon s'assure que des contrôles appropriés sont en place afin d'empêcher tout accès non autorisé et non authentifié. De plus, aucun visage n’est enregistré dans la base de données d’Amazon; le seul stockage qui a lieu est celui des vecteurs du visage afin de le comparer avec d'autres faces.
Amazon utilise des réseaux de neurones profonds pour identifier et étiqueter des millions d'objets et de personnes dans des images et des vidéos et travaille en permanence sur la création et l'ajout de nouvelles étiquettes et fonctionnalités pour rendre Rekognition encore plus essentielle pour ses utilisateurs.
Actuellement, Amazon prend en charge les formats JPEG et PNG pour les images et MPEG-4 et MOV pour les vidéos. Pour les vidéos, Amazon met en outre une condition pour qu'elles soient encodées avec le codec H.264, qui est le choix le plus populaire pour l'enregistrement et la compression de vidéos. En ce qui concerne les tailles, Rekognition permet une taille d'image allant jusqu'à 15 Mo lorsqu'elle est soumise en tant qu'objet S3 et plafonne la limite à 5 Mo lorsqu'elle est soumise sous forme de tableau d'octets. Pour les vidéos, la limite est plafonnée à 10 Go, ce qui permet des vidéos d'environ 6 heures.
Fonctionnalités d'AWS
Plusieurs fonctionnalités d'AWS lui permettent d'identifier et de reconnaître différents aspects des images et des vidéos:
Étiquettes
Grâce à AWS, les développeurs peuvent identifier divers objets, scènes et activités dans une photo ou une vidéo, comme une voiture, un océan, un paysage ou des personnes jouant au football. Les boîtes englobantes peuvent être utilisées pour trouver l'emplacement exact des objets ou des personnes dans une image, ainsi que pour permettre aux développeurs d'obtenir des mesures exactes de l'objet si nécessaire.
En outre, AWS Rekognition fournit également un pourcentage de la précision de l'étiquette détectée à l'aide de la fonction SearchFaces ou DetectLabels. Ce pourcentage est appelé seuil de confiance, qui est fixé à un score par défaut de 50.
Étiquettes personnalisées
Amazon Rekognition Étiquettes personnalisées, une version plus spécifique des étiquettes, peut identifier les images et les textes spécifiquement requis pour votre entreprise. Par exemple, détecter vos produits sur divers sites Web ou identifier votre logo sur les sites de médias sociaux. Les développeurs ajouteront un ensemble spécifique d'images en tant qu'images de formation qui seront ensuite utilisées pour comparer et produire une analyse d'image personnalisée pour le client.
Cheminement
Le “cheminement” La fonction d'AWS Rekognition permet le suivi d'un objet ou d'une personne dans une vidéo. Alors qu'Amazon a clairement mentionné que le chemin ne peut pas être suivi sur plusieurs caméras et ne peut pas être combiné avec la reconnaissance faciale, il est cependant possible sur des prises de vue uniques.
Modération du contenu
Grâce à l'API AWS Image and Video Moderation, il est facile de détecter, contrôler et masquer contenu dangereux sur des images et des vidéos en fonction des exigences de votre entreprise. Cela inclut le contenu graphique, la nudité partielle et complète et plus encore.
Détection de texte
En utilisant le détection de texte La fonctionnalité d'AWS Rekognition vous permet de détecter du texte dans les images et les vidéos, qui est ensuite converti en texte lisible par machine qui peut ensuite être utilisé pour les images .jpeg et .png. DetectText et GetTextDetection peuvent identifier jusqu'à 50 mots par image dans l'image et la vidéo respectivement et peuvent également identifier des nombres et des symboles.
Reconnaissance de visage
Grâce à AWS Reconnaissance de visage fonctionnalité, les utilisateurs peuvent identifier les visages dans les images et les vidéos, avec des informations comprenant les dimensions de leur visage ainsi que les émotions et les sentiments qui sont projetés par le visage. L'analyse faciale et des sentiments peut s'avérer utile pour les entreprises et les industries. De plus, Rekognition permet une comparaison faciale dans différentes images et vidéos. Cependant, cette fonctionnalité ne s'applique qu'aux visages humains et n'inclut pas les dessins animés, les personnages animés ou les créatures non humaines.
Recherche de visage
AWS collecte et stocke les métadonnées concernant la détection des visages dans des conteneurs appelés collections. Chaque collection de visages a son propre ARM (Amazon Resource Name) avec l'identification de visage la plus récente en priorité. Ces informations stockées peuvent aider les utilisateurs à rechercher et à comparer des visages dans des images et des vidéos, à l'aide des fonctionnalités API SearchFaces et CompareFaces.
Reconnaissance des célébrités
AWS Rekognition a un reconnaissance des célébrités API qui permet la reconnaissance faciale de milliers de célébrités dans différents secteurs. Il identifie les célébrités dans différents environnements, avec et sans maquillage, dans différentes armoires et sur différents décors.
Les autres fonctionnalités d'AWS Rekognition incluent:
Bibliothèque d'images consultables
Modération d'image
Vérification de l'utilisateur basée sur le visage
La reconnaissance faciale
Comment fonctionne AWS Rekognition?
AWS Rekognition dispose de 2 ensembles d'API, l'un pour les images et l'autre pour les vidéos. Les deux API sont utilisées pour l'analyse de reconnaissance afin d'ajouter des observations et des informations sur l'application de l'utilisateur. Il compare la photo dans une image de la base de données avec l'image à identifier et détecte une correspondance avec l'utilisation des fonctions primaires d'indexation et de recherche de visages.
Rekognition fonctionne en attribuant des identifiants de visage à chaque image. Il capture une image en direct, la transforme en identifiant de visage et effectue la recherche dans la base de données pour des visages similaires et renvoie une correspondance, en ajoutant un pourcentage de confiance basé sur la correspondance des caractéristiques.
Avantages d'AWS Rekognition
Intégration facile
AWS permet une intégration facile et rapide des fonctionnalités de détection et de reconnaissance d'images dans l'application de l'utilisateur, ce qui en fait un choix efficace pour la fonctionnalité de reconnaissance faciale.
Reconnaissance d'image évolutive
AWS Rekognition peut analyser des millions de photos dans un court laps de temps et peut fournir à l'utilisateur des résultats quelle que soit la quantité de demandes qui lui sont fournies. En gros, cela signifie que peu importe que vous envoyiez une ou des milliers de demandes; le temps de réponse restera le même.
Intégration avec les composants AWS
Rekognition est créé pour s'intégrer facilement à d'autres composants d'AWS, notamment Amazon S3, AWS Lambda et d'autres services similaires.
Cost Efficient
Aucun paiement initial ni paiement minimum n'est requis par les services AWS Rekognition. Le seul coût que les développeurs devront supporter est la qualité des images qu'ils souhaitent analyser et les métadonnées des visages qu'ils vont stocker.
Pourquoi choisir Winterwind pour l'intégration AWS Rekognition?
De nombreuses entreprises et industries trouvent l'outil AWS Rekognition utile; Les organisations de médias sociaux l'utilisent pour éliminer les faux profils, d'autres organisations professionnelles l'ont utilisé pour étiqueter des individus sur des photos et des vidéos. Les sociétés financières le choisissent pour authentifier et valider les transactions. À l'échelle mondiale, les gens souhaitent développer des applications capables de détecter et d'identifier des objets, des visages et des paysages.
Notre équipe de développement chez Winterwind peut vous fournir une intégration des services AWS Rekognition sur mesure en fonction des besoins de votre entreprise. Nous sommes experts en intégration de l'API Rekognition, garantissant que votre application fonctionne correctement avec cette fonctionnalité à la fois en termes d'analyse d'image et de vidéo. De plus, nous maîtrisons les SDK sous Android, JavaScript, iOS, Java, Node et PHP pour une intégration transparente d'AWS Rekognition.
Nous pouvons fournir les services suivants pour AWS Rekognition:
- Intégration avec l'application pour mobiles et autres appareils
- Analyse améliorée du visage et des sentiments
- Extensivité de l'outil pour intégrer l'analyse de millions d'images en peu de temps
- Intégration et prise en charge avec d'autres composants AWS
Notre portfolio
Doppelgang
Doppelgang est une application qui recherche des visages ressemblant à des célébrités pour l'utilisateur. Les utilisateurs peuvent se connecter à l'application, prendre une photo d'eux-mêmes à l'aide de l'appareil photo ou utiliser une photo de la pellicule, et l'application recherche dans la base de données la célébrité qui ressemble le plus à la personne sur la photo.
Afin que nous puissions créer cette application, nous avons d'abord créé une collection pour organiser notre liste des visages indexés des célébrités, ce qui a permis à l'application de déterminer la collection à regarder lors de la recherche du sosie de l'utilisateur. En quelques secondes seulement, l'application peut reconnaître le ou les visages de l'image à l'aide des faces d'index.
Lorsqu'un utilisateur sélectionne une photo à l'aide de Doppelgang, l'application détecte d'abord les visages dans l'image. Amazon Rekognition pourra détecter le visage. L'application utilisera ensuite la fonction de recherche de visages, recherchant des visages dans la collection de visages indexés pour comparer si les visages ressemblent à l'un des visages de la célébrité. L'utilisateur pourra voir le résultat de quelle célébrité est son sosie avec un pourcentage de confiance.
Rekognition a joué un rôle majeur en nous permettant de créer de manière transparente l'application Doppelgang. Nous n'avons pas eu à nous soucier du processus de détection, de recherche et de comparaison des visages par l'application ou de l'apprentissage automatique. Nous avons pu créer l'application rapidement, ce qui a également permis une meilleure satisfaction client.
Prêt pour votre prochain projet utilisant Amazon Rekognition? Parlez à nos experts dès aujourd'hui ou envoyez-nous un e-mail! Nous serions ravis d'avoir une discussion avec vous!